Elke Jäger is a scholar working on Oncology, Immunology and Molecular Biology. According to data from OpenAlex, Elke Jäger has authored 218 papers receiving a total of 12.2k indexed citations (citations by other indexed papers that have themselves been cited), including 110 papers in Oncology, 101 papers in Immunology and 66 papers in Molecular Biology. Recurrent topics in Elke Jäger's work include Immunotherapy and Immune Responses (94 papers), T-cell and B-cell Immunology (40 papers) and vaccines and immunoinformatics approaches (39 papers). Elke Jäger is often cited by papers focused on Immunotherapy and Immune Responses (94 papers), T-cell and B-cell Immunology (40 papers) and vaccines and immunoinformatics approaches (39 papers). Elke Jäger collaborates with scholars based in Germany, United States and Switzerland. Elke Jäger's co-authors include Alexander Knuth, Lloyd J. Old, Julia Karbach, Elisabeth Stockert, Michael Arand, Yao‐Tseng Chen, Gerd Ritter, Sacha Gnjatic, Dirk Jäger and Dirk Jäger and has published in prestigious journals such as Proceedings of the National Academy of Sciences, The Journal of Experimental Medicine and Journal of Clinical Oncology.
